What does ๐Ÿ‡ง๐Ÿ‡น Flag: Bhutan mean?

๐Ÿ“™ General Meaning

The ๐Ÿ‡ง๐Ÿ‡น Flag: Bhutan emoji represents the national flag of Bhutan, a symbol of national pride and cultural identity.
